Abstract
The Process-Optimized Design Paradigm project aims to revolutionize design processes by introducing a novel approach that combines agility, efficiency, and adaptability. Traditional design paradigms often struggle to keep up with the demands of rapidly evolving markets and ever-changing customer preferences. This project seeks to address these challenges by integrating process optimization techniques with design methodologies to create a more streamlined and flexible design workflow.
The project focuses on identifying and analyzing existing design processes to identify bottlenecks, inefficiencies, and areas for improvement. By applying lean and agile principles, the project team aims to streamline the design process, eliminate unnecessary steps, and enhance overall productivity.
